Partager via


ChartSerializer.NonSerializableContent Propriété

Définition

Obtient ou définit les propriétés de graphique qui ne seront pas sérialisées.

public:
 property System::String ^ NonSerializableContent { System::String ^ get(); void set(System::String ^ value); };
public string NonSerializableContent { get; set; }
member this.NonSerializableContent : string with get, set
Public Property NonSerializableContent As String

Valeur de propriété

String

Expression string séparée par des virgules représentant les propriétés de graphique qui ne seront pas sérialisées. La syntaxe est "Class.Property[,Class.Property]".

Remarques

Par défaut, toutes les propriétés de graphique seront sérialisées lorsque les Save Load méthodes et sont appelées. Vous pouvez utiliser la NonSerializableContent propriété pour limiter les caractéristiques de graphique à sérialiser, ainsi que SerializableContent les Content Propriétés et.

Cette propriété détermine les caractéristiques de graphique qui ne seront pas sérialisées. Les caractères génériques peuvent être utilisés dans l’expression de chaîne, de la même façon que la SerializableContent propriété. Par exemple, pour exclure toutes les BackColor Propriétés de graphique de la sérialisation, affectez la valeur à cette propriété * . BackColor».

Parfois, une propriété peut être définie comme étant à la fois sérialisée et non sérialisée, ce qui est courant lorsque des caractères génériques sont utilisés. L' NonSerializableContent expression a une priorité inférieure par rapport à l' SerializableContent expression. Toutefois, Notez qu’une pondération inférieure est donnée aux expressions de chaîne qui utilisent des caractères génériques. Par exemple, si la SerializableContent propriété a la valeur * . BackColor» et la NonSerializableContent propriété a la valeur BackColor , toutes les BackColor propriétés à l’exception des ChartArea objets seront sérialisées.

Si la Content propriété a été définie, la priorité dépend du nombre de caractères génériques utilisés dans l' NonSerializableContent expression. Par exemple, si vous affectez à la propriété la valeur, Content Appearance la SerializableContent propriété contient un «» * . Back * ». Si la NonSerializableContent propriété a la valeur * . Back * », toutes les Back\* Propriétés de graphique, telles que BackColor , BackGradient , et ainsi de suite, seront toujours sérialisées. Cela est dû au fait que la valeur de la SerializableContent propriété a une priorité plus élevée par rapport à la NonSerializableContent propriété.

Cette propriété affecte toutes les opérations d’enregistrement, de chargement et de réinitialisation.

S’applique à